Personal Support Workers are an important part of the health care team. The Personal Support Worker Program enables you to develop skills required to provide personal support services to clients and their families, clients and residents in the community, at home, in hospitals and in long-term care facilities.
Services provided by the PSW include assistance in routine daily living activities; mobility; personal care and hygiene; ongoing medical conditions and medications; and management of household activities.

This program is geared towards individuals with previous academic experience and/or training in a similar field of study. This program delivers a solid educational base to workers who provide long-term care and support service in both institution and community settings.
Personal Support Workers assist with daily living tasks. Services are provided in homes and in the community, in long-term facilities, congregate housing settings and day programs and hospitals.

The City College Developmental Services Worker diploma program teaches students skills to effectively promote the physical, mental and emotional health of individuals with disabilities, to help them to function better in the classroom, at work and in their day to day lives.
The program starts with learning on the stages of human development, the types of developmental disabilities and the range of available community support services for this population. Learning continues with intervention techniques, person-centered planning, abnormal psychology/dual diagnosis, basic pharmacology, supporting people with autism, augmentative forms of communication, and effective responses to people who have been abused. In a nutshell, the program develops one’s skills in building interpersonal relationships and counselling.
